Abstract :
A new class of nonlinearly generated sequences containing several sets all equivalent to the `small set of Kasami sequences¿¿, having optimal CCF and ACF properties, is introduced. The new class of sequences is obtained by interleaving m-sequences with the interleaving order governed by a set of sequences called the prime sequences introduced by Shaar and Davies. The construction procedure and the study of the CCF and ACF properties is presented in detail using the integer representation introduced by the present authors in an earlier paper.
